JOB SUMMARY

Seon, a division of Safe Fleet, is a leading provider of mobile surveillance and fleet management solutions for the public transportation industry. We are seeking a strategic and results-oriented Director of Sales – Transit Bus & Rail to lead our sales efforts in this market segment across North America. This role will oversee a team of sales professionals, drive revenue growth, and cultivate strong relationships with transit agencies, OEMs, and technology partners. The ideal candidate brings deep industry expertise, a consultative sales approach, and a passion for delivering safety-focused technology solutions

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Lead, coach, and develop a high-performing sales team focused on Transit Bus & Rail customers.
  • Develop and execute strategic sales plans aligned with Seon’s growth objectives and Safe Fleet’s broader vision.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with transit authorities, vehicle manufacturers, and system integrators.
  • Collaborate with product management, engineering, marketing, and customer success teams to align solutions with market needs.
  • Monitor industry trends, competitive activity, and regulatory changes to inform sales strategy and product positioning.
  • Represent Seon at trade shows, industry events, and customer meetings.
  • Oversee sales forecasting, pipeline management, and performance reporting to executive leadership.
  • Ensure compliance with public procurement processes and contractual obligations.

  • Minimum of 7 years of progressive experience in sales leadership roles within the transit, transportation, or technology sectors.
  • Proven success in selling complex technology solutions, ideally including video surveillance, telematics, or communications systems.
  • Strong understanding of the Transit Bus & Rail market, including public procurement and funding mechanisms.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ead and develop high-performing sales teams.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and strategic planning skills.
  • Willingness to travel across North America as needed.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Engineering, or a related field or MBA is an asset.
  • Preferred Skills :

  • Experience working with public transportation agencies and government contracts.
  • Familiarity with SaaS, cloud-based platforms, and integrated hardware / software solutions.
  • Proficiency with C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ce) and data-driven sales management.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, mission-driven environment.
